WhatsApp

WhatsApp 消息模板 (Message Templates) 审核不通过的避坑指南


WhatsApp 消息模板 (Message Templates) 审核不通过的避坑指南

痛点描述

在使用 WhatsApp 消息模板 (Message Templates) 进行企业通讯时,审核不通过是一个常见的问题。模板审核不通过不仅会影响消息的发送效率,还可能导致用户体验下降,进而影响品牌形象。了解审核不通过的常见原因和解决方案,将帮助开发者有效规避潜在问题。

核心逻辑

WhatsApp 对消息模板的审核非常严格,主要考虑以下几个方面:

  1. 内容合规性:消息内容必须符合 WhatsApp 的使用政策,包括不包含垃圾信息、虚假信息、冒犯性内容等。
  2. 模板格式:模板必须遵循特定的格式要求,如占位符的使用、字符限制等。
  3. 用户同意:确保用户在接收消息之前已经显式同意接收。

常见审核不通过原因

审核原因说明建议解决方案
内容不合规包含不允许的词汇或短语使用干净的语言,避免敏感词。
格式错误模板未符合预定义格式或占位符使用不当仔细检查模板格式,确保占位符使用正确。
缺少用户同意用户未明确同意接收该类型的消息确保在发送前获得用户的同意。
不符合业务需求模板内容与业务无关,或未能解决用户的问题重新审视模板内容,确保其与业务相关。

Python/JS 代码示例

Python 示例

import requests

def send_whatsapp_message(template_name, phone_number, params):
    url = "https://api.whatsapp.com/send"
    headers = {
        "Authorization": "Bearer YOUR_ACCESS_TOKEN",
        "Content-Type": "application/json"
    }
    payload = {
        "template": template_name,
        "to": phone_number,
        "params": params
    }
    
    response = requests.post(url, json=payload, headers=headers)
    
    if response.status_code == 200:
        return "Message sent successfully!"
    else:
        return f"Error: {response.json().get('error_message')}"

# 示例调用
print(send_whatsapp_message("template_1", "1234567890", {"name": "John"}))

JavaScript 示例

const axios = require('axios');

async function sendWhatsAppMessage(templateName, phoneNumber, params) {
    const url = 'https://api.whatsapp.com/send';
    const headers = {
        'Authorization': 'Bearer YOUR_ACCESS_TOKEN',
        'Content-Type': 'application/json'
    };
    
    const payload = {
        template: templateName,
        to: phoneNumber,
        params: params
    };
    
    try {
        const response = await axios.post(url, payload, { headers });
        console.log("Message sent successfully!");
    } catch (error) {
        console.error(`Error: ${error.response.data.error_message}`);
    }
}

// 示例调用
sendWhatsAppMessage("template_1", "1234567890", { name: "John" });

高级优化建议

  1. 模板审核前的自检:使用本地工具自动检查模板内容及格式,以减少审核不通过的概率。
  2. 监控模板使用情况:定期分析发送成功和失败的模板,优化内容和格式。
  3. 用户反馈机制:建立用户反馈系统,以便根据用户意见调整模板内容。

通过遵循以上指南,您可以有效减少 WhatsApp 消息模板 (Message Templates) 审核不通过的可能性,从而提高用户的满意度和消息发送的成功率。

如果您在集成过程中遇到复杂的架构问题,欢迎咨询 apianswer.com 技术团队。

本文由 ApiAnswer 原创。我们在 API 集成、自动化流程和 Telegram Bot 开发领域拥有丰富经验。

遇到技术瓶颈? 获取专家支持